[0001] This utility model relates to the field of steel coil unwinding technology, and in particular to a steel coil unwinding device. Background Technology

[0002] Steel coils are narrow and long steel plates produced by various steel rolling enterprises to meet the needs of different industrial sectors for the industrialized production of various metal or mechanical products. When using steel coils, their inner diameter needs to be tensioned and fixed by a tensioning device to facilitate subsequent unwinding.

[0003] However, since different types of steel coils have different widths, the steel coils may shift during rotation, which will affect the operation of subsequent continuous operation units. Utility Model Content

[0004] The purpose of this utility model is to provide a steel coil unwinding device, which aims to solve the technical problem in the prior art that the steel coils of different models have different widths, and the steel coils may deviate during rotation, which will affect the operation of subsequent continuous operation units.

[0022] Please see Figures 1 to 8This utility model provides a steel coil unwinding device, including two tensioning assemblies, a support tube 1, and a bracket 2. Each tensioning assembly includes multiple tensioning elements, a fixed ring 3, and a movable ring 4. Each tensioning element includes a support plate 5, a first tensioning rod 6, and a second tensioning rod 7. The support tube 1 has multiple adjusting grooves 8 in its middle. A rotating rod 9 is rotatably mounted inside the support tube 1, and the rotating rod 9 is driven by a motor 10. The rotating rod 9 has a bidirectional thread 11 in its middle, and two threaded sleeves 12 are fitted onto the bidirectional thread 11. The outer side of each threaded sleeve 12 is provided with… The support tube 1 has multiple pushing blocks 13, each extending out of the adjusting groove 8. Bearings 14 are provided at both ends of the support tube 1. Two lifting assemblies are provided on the bracket 2. A first tensioning rod 6 is hinged to the fixed ring 3 and located on the fixed ring 3. A second tensioning rod 7 is hinged to the moving ring 4 and located on the moving ring 4. The first tensioning rod 6 and the second tensioning rod 7 are respectively hinged to the supporting plate 5 and located below the supporting plate 5. The fixed ring 3 is fixedly connected to the support tube 1 and sleeved on the support tube 1. At one end of the support tube 1, the movable ring 4 is slidably connected to the support tube 1 and sleeved in the middle of the support tube 1. Multiple pushing blocks 13 are respectively fixedly connected to the movable ring 4 and located at one end of the movable ring 4. The support tube 1 is mounted on two lifting assemblies via the bearing 14. Through the design of multiple tensioning elements, the fixed ring 3, and the movable ring 4, uniform tensioning of the steel coil 22 can be achieved. In particular, the first tensioning rod 6 and the second tensioning rod 7, along with the supporting plate 5, the fixed ring 3, and the movable ring 4, are effectively connected. The hinged design of ring 4 allows for more flexible adjustment of tension to accommodate steel coils 22 of different diameters and weights. The support tube 1 has multiple adjustment grooves 8 in the middle. The rotating rod 9 is driven by the motor 10 and has a bidirectional thread 11. This design allows the rotation of the rotating rod 9 to move the two threaded sleeves 12 and the pushing block 13 on their outer sides, thereby pushing the moving ring 4 to slide along the support tube 1, achieving further adjustment of tension. This mechanical adjustment method is simple, reliable, and easy to maintain.

[0023] The two tensioning components are symmetrically arranged on the support tube 1, and the multiple tensioning elements are arranged in a cross-shaped symmetrical arrangement between the fixed and buffering moving ring 4. This symmetrical design not only improves the stability of the equipment, but also ensures that the steel coil 22 is subjected to uniform force during the unwinding process, avoiding deformation or damage to the steel coil 22 due to uneven force.

[0024] Secondly, the inner side of the moving ring 4 is provided with multiple limiting blocks 15, and the middle part of the support tube 1 is also provided with multiple limiting grooves 16, and each limiting groove 16 is located between two corresponding adjusting grooves 8. The multiple limiting blocks 15 are slidably connected to the support tube 1 and are located in the corresponding limiting grooves 16. By the slidable connection between the limiting blocks 15 provided on the inner side of the moving ring 4 and the limiting grooves 16 in the middle part of the support tube 1, this design not only limits the movement range of the moving ring 4, but also ensures the stability of the moving ring 4 during the movement process, and prevents equipment damage or safety hazards caused by excessive movement.

[0025] Furthermore, a buffer pad 17 is provided on the outer side of the support plate 5. The outer side of the buffer pad 17 has an arc-shaped surface 18. Through the buffer pad 17, not only can the friction between the support plate 5 and the steel coil 22 be reduced, but it can also better adapt to the curvature of the surface of the steel coil 22, thereby improving the durability and service life of the equipment.

[0026] Additionally, the supporting assembly includes a cover seat 19 and a fixing seat 20. A cavity 21 for accommodating the bearing 14 is provided between the cover seat 19 and the fixing seat 20. The cover seat 19 is hinged to the fixing seat 20 and covers the top of the fixing seat 20. The other end of the cover seat 19 and the fixing seat 20 are fixedly connected by bolts. The support tube 1 is disposed within the cavity 21 via the bearing 14, and the bearing 14 abuts against the cover seat 19 and the fixing seat 20. The fixed seat 20 is fixedly connected to the bracket 2 and located on the bracket 2. In this design, the cover seat 19 and the fixed seat 20 are fixedly connected by hinge and bolts, forming a cavity 21 that can accommodate the bearing 14. This not only simplifies the installation and maintenance process of the equipment, but also ensures that the support tube 1 is stably set in the cavity 21 through the bearing 14, thereby improving the overall stability and safety of the equipment. At the same time, the fixed connection between the fixed seat 20 and the bracket 2 also ensures the stability of the entire unwinding equipment.

[0027] When using this invention, the steel coil 22 is placed on the support tube 1, ensuring its center is aligned with the center of the support tube 1. The positions and states of the two tensioning components are observed, ensuring they are symmetrically arranged on the inner surface of the support tube 1. Based on the diameter and weight of the steel coil 22, the motor 10 is started, causing the motor 10 to drive the rotating rod 9 to rotate clockwise. The two threaded sleeves 12 move away from each other, while the moving ring 4 is pushed by the pushing block 13, thereby adjusting the tension between the first tensioning rod 6 and the second tensioning rod 7 and the supporting plate 5. The hinge angle is adjusted so that the tension of the support plate 5 is gradually increased, and the deformation of the steel coil 22 is observed to ensure that it is in a stable tension state. When the steel coil 22 is firmly fixed, the motor 10 can be stopped. Then, the bearing 14 end of the support tube 1 is placed on the fixed seat of the two lifting components. Finally, the cover seat 19 is covered and the final fixation is completed by bolts. This method solves the technical problem that the steel coil 22 may shift during rotation due to the different widths of different models, which may affect the operation of subsequent continuous operation units.
